 | The 13e arrondissement is one of the 20 arrondissements of Paris, France. It is located on the Left Bank. It is famous for hosting Paris's main Chinatown, which is located at the Southeast of the arrondissement in an area including numerous residential highrises. Demography
The 13th arrondissement is still growing in population, and this mainly because of the massive arrival of Asian immigrants. At last census in 1999, the population was of 171,533 inhabitants. The 13th arrondissement is also rapidly growing in business activity thanks to the new business district of Paris Rive Gauche. In 1999, the arrondissement was already hosting 89,316 jobs, and many more today. bs. The land area of this arrondissement is exactly of 7.146 km² (2.759 sq. miles). | A large section of the 13e arrondissement has been rebuilt in a modern style in the 1970s, with high-rise apartment buildings and shopping center. It now houses an important East Asian community.
